What is a Google Associate Product Manager?

A Google Associate Product Manager (APM) is an entry-level product management role at Google, designed for recent graduates or early-career professionals. APMs work alongside experienced product managers to help define product vision, gather requirements, and drive projects from conception to launch. The APM program is known for its rotational structure, giving participants exposure to different teams, products, and aspects of product management at Google. This position is highly competitive and serves as a training ground for future tech leaders.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Google Associate Product Manager?

To thrive as a Google Associate Product Manager, you need strong analytical skills, problem-solving abilities, a foundational understanding of product development, and typically a bachelor's degree, often in a technical or quantitative field. Familiarity with data analysis tools, Agile methodologies, and product management frameworks is highly valued, along with experience using platforms like Google Analytics and JIRA. Exceptional communication, leadership, and collaboration skills help you effectively influence cross-functional teams and stakeholders. These skills are critical for successfully driving product vision, prioritizing features, and delivering impactful user experiences in a fast-paced tech environment.

How does a Google Associate Product Manager typically collaborate with engineering and design teams during the product development process?

As a Google Associate Product Manager (APM), you'll work closely with cross-functional teams, particularly engineering and design, to define product requirements, prioritize features, and ensure alignment throughout the development cycle. Regular stand-up meetings, sprint planning sessions, and brainstorming workshops are common, fostering a collaborative environment where all team members contribute ideas and feedback. APMs act as the bridge between user needs, business goals, and technical feasibility, ensuring communication flows smoothly and that everyone is working towards a shared vision. This collaborative dynamic not only drives successful product launches but also provides valuable learning opportunities for APMs as they gain exposure to multiple disciplines.

Pella Corporation, headquartered in Pella, IA, is an innovative leader in creating a better view for homes and businesses by designing, testing, manufacturing, and installing quality windows and doors for new construction, remodeling, and replacement applications. Founded in 1925, Pella is a family-owned and professionally managed privately held company, known for its history of innovation, making outstanding products, providing quality service, and delivering on customer satisfaction. The company is committed to incorporating new technologies, increasing productivity, and practicing environmental stewardship.
